• 제목/요약/키워드: 3-D visualization

검색결과 980건 처리시간 0.032초

내포 병렬성을 가진 공유메모리 프로그램의 3차원 시각화 (The 3-Dimensional Visualization in Shared-Memory Programs with Nested Parallelism)

  • 박명철;허화라;하석운
    • 한국정보통신학회논문지
    • /
    • 제12권1호
    • /
    • pp.53-58
    • /
    • 2008
  • 내포 병렬성을 가지는 병렬 프로그램은 동기화 없이 병행적으로 수행되는 양상으로 인하여 비결정적인 결과를 초래하는 경향이 있다. 이러한 오류를 탐지하기 위하여 다양한 시각화 기법이 이용되고 있지만, 공간의 제한성과 과다한 추상화로 인하여 직관성이 매우 저하되는 실정이다. 본 논문에서는 내포 병렬성을 가지는 복잡한 병렬 프로그램의 전역적 구조를 사용자에게 제공하는3차원 시각화 엔진을 제안한다. 제안된 시각화 엔진은 전역적 구조를 사용자에게 제공함으로서 프로그램의 이해를 용이하게 하고 효과적인 디버깅 환경을 제공한다.

실시간 환경데이터를 이용한 3차원 시각화 시스템 (3D Visualization System for Realtime Environmental Data)

  • 김종찬;김경옥;김응곤;김치용
    • 디지털콘텐츠학회 논문지
    • /
    • 제9권4호
    • /
    • pp.707-715
    • /
    • 2008
  • 최근들어 태안에서 발생한 기름유출 사건과 인근연안의 적조 발생이나 수온의 급격한 변화로 인하여 해양생태계 및 양식장 등에 많은 피해가 발생하고 있다. 이들 피해를 줄이기 위해서는 다양한 요소들을 관리하는 기술요인이 필요하다. 본 논문에서는 사용자 인터페이스 분야의 신기술로 부각되고 있는 WPF(window presentation foundation)기술을 활용하여 단순한 숫자의 나열 또는 2차원 그래프로 제공되던 각종 센서 및 측정 장비로부터 받은 실시간 데이터를 2D 및 3D 그래픽, 애니메이션 등의 다양한 형태로 제공할 수 있는 실시간 환경데이터의 3차원 시각화 시스템을 구현한다.

  • PDF

다단계 정육면체 격자 기반의 가상점 생성을 통한 대용량 3D point cloud 가시화 (Massive 3D Point Cloud Visualization by Generating Artificial Center Points from Multi-Resolution Cube Grid Structure)

  • 양승찬;한수희;허준
    • 한국측량학회지
    • /
    • 제30권4호
    • /
    • pp.335-342
    • /
    • 2012
  • 건축, 토목, 의료, 컴퓨터 그래픽스 분야 등 다양한 분야에서 이용되는 3D point cloud는 최근 레이저 스캐너의 발달로 인해 그 용량이 점점 커지게 되었다. 컴퓨터 메모리의 용량을 넘어서서 모든 데이터를 한 번에 처리할 수 없는 대용량 3D point cloud를 가시화하고 편집하기 위해 여러 전처리 및 가시화 방법들이 소개되었고 본 논문에서 비교한 QSplat의 경우 3D 모델의 형상 확인과 용량 감소를 목적으로 원본 좌표를 손실 압축하여 저장하였다. 본 논문에서 제시하는 방법은 3D point cloud를 정육면체 격자로 분할하고 center sampling을 통해 가상점 집합을 생성하며 가시화 과정에서 격자에 저장된 point 집합 취득을 통한 빠른 렌더링이 가능하다. 홍익대학교 인근 지역을 측정한 약 1억 2천만 개 point의 대용량 3D point cloud를 QSplat과 다단계 정육면체 격자 기반 방법으로 비교한 결과 전처리 과정에서는 QSplat이, 가시화 과정에서는 다단계 정육면체 격자 기반 방법이 빠른 속도를 보여주었다. 또한 다단계 정육면체 격자 기반 방법은 point의 원본 좌표를 저장하기에 추후 가시화 외에 편집, segmentation 등의 작업을 고려하여 고안되었다.

분산 가시화를 위한 가상현실 타일 디스플레이 시스템의 개발 (A VR-based Tile Display System for the Distributed Visualization)

  • 차무현;이재경;황진상;한순흥
    • 한국CDE학회논문집
    • /
    • 제15권3호
    • /
    • pp.167-177
    • /
    • 2010
  • In recent years, the use of high-resolution tiled display system which does not have restrictions on the size of the screen and implements various layout of tile is increasing in order to evaluate the digital mock-up in physical scale or explore large engineering data set in detail. In this study, we developed multi-channel distributed visualization system which provides a virtual reality-based visual contents using 3D open-source graphics engine. Efficient data structures and exchange methods were proposed as a scene synchronization technology in PC cluster environments. DLP-Cube based tiled visualization system which provides $5{\times}2$ layout of display wall was developed and we validated our approach using this system. In addition, we introduced integrated control program that administrates PC cluster environment in remote and controls the layout of display channels.

가이드 맵과 인터랙티브 시각화를 이용한 의료 통계분석 시스템 (A System for Medical Statistical Analysis Using Guide Maps and Interactive Visualization)

  • 이돈수;최수미
    • 한국멀티미디어학회논문지
    • /
    • 제8권7호
    • /
    • pp.1000-1011
    • /
    • 2005
  • 본 논문에서는 통계에 대한 지식이 부족한 임상 의학자들이 보다 쉽고 정확하게 데이터를 분석할 수 있도록 표본 데이터의 분포에 따라 적절한 분석 방법을 제시해주고, 분석 과정을 아이콘들의 트리로 구성한 가이드맵을 제공하는 의료 통계분석 시스템을 개발하였다. 개 발 시스템은 일반적으로 활용되는 통계 방법, 반복측정자료에 활용되는 통계 방법, 생존분석 등 의료 분야에서 자주 사용되는 분석법들을 포함하고 있다. 또한 3차원 글리프를 이용하여 결과를 인터랙티브하게 보여주고, 불확실성을 시각화함으로써 분석된 결과를 더욱 쉽게 이해할 수 있도록 하였다.

  • PDF

수중익에서 발생하는 보텍스 유동 가시화 연구 (Study on visualization of vortex flow on hydrofoils)

  • 홍지우;안병권
    • 한국가시화정보학회지
    • /
    • 제19권2호
    • /
    • pp.48-55
    • /
    • 2021
  • In order to design a propeller with high efficiency and excellent cavitation performance, theoretical and experimental studies on the cavitation and noise characteristics according to the blade section shape are essential. In general, sheet cavitation, bubble cavitation, and cloud cavitation are the main causes of hull vibration and propeller surface erosion. However vortex cavitation, which has the greatest influence on the noise level because the fastest CIS in ship propeller, has been researched for a long time and studies have been conducted recently to control it. In this experiment, the development process of cavitation was measured by using three dimensional wings with two different wing section and wing tip shapes, and the noise level at that time was evaluated. In addition, we evaluated the relationship between cavitation inception and hydrodynamic force using three component load cell and we measured the velocity field of wing wake using LDV.

OpenGL 기반 3D_GIS 가시화 어플리케이션 아키텍쳐 (Architecture of 3D-GIS Visualization Application Based on OpenGL)

  • 김승엽;이기원
    • 한국공간정보시스템학회:학술대회논문집
    • /
    • 한국공간정보시스템학회 2005년도 GIS/RS 공동 춘계학술대회
    • /
    • pp.97-100
    • /
    • 2005
  • 3차원 공간정보는 u-Korea, 전자정부, 유비쿼터스, LBS등의 기반 인프라 및 3차원 그래픽 처리기술, 가상현실 기술 등의 종합적으로 적용되는 고부가가치 통합 기술로 필요성이 부각되고 있다. 본 연구에서는 컴퓨터 그래픽스 분야에서 많이 적용되고 있는 공개 그래픽 라이브러리인 OpenGL(Open Graphics Library) 기반의 3D-GIS 가시화 어플리케이션 아키텍쳐를 중심으로 렌더링 기법을 분석하고자 한다. 한편 본 연구의 실험은 Visual Studio.NET환경에서 3D-GIS 모델 Prototype을 구현하여 수행하였으며 향후 실시간 모바일 3D-GIS 렌더링을 위한 기반 기술로 적용될 수 있는 OpcnGL-ES의 확장 가능성을 검토하고자 하였다.

  • PDF

스트로보스코픽 전자 스페클 패턴 간섭법을 이용한 디스크 브레이크의 진동 모드의 정량적 가시화에 관한 연구 (A Study on Quantitiative visualization of Vibration Mode Shape of Disk Brake by Using Stroboscopic ESPI)

  • 강영준
    • 한국자동차공학회논문집
    • /
    • 제7권9호
    • /
    • pp.97-104
    • /
    • 1999
  • Brake squeal noise has been a problem since the early days of motoring . It is important to obtain vibration mode shape for reduction of brake noise . Stroboscopic Electronic Speckle Pattern Interferometry is a very powerful measuring method for study of vibrating objects in static state compared with conventional methods because this method can give both resonance frequency and quantitative visualization of vibration mode shape at the same time. In this paper, we performed qualitative visualization and quantitative analysis of vibration mode shpae of disk brake by using stroboscopic ESPI and phase shifting method. The stroboscopic wavefronts are obtained by chopping continuous wave laser beam using acousto-optic modulator .Experiments were performed at the same constraint conditions as disk brake of the practical vehicle as far as possible. The experimental results of this paper show quantitative measurement of vibration mode shape and quantiative visualization of vibration amplitude of disk brake with 3D plotting.

  • PDF

JNI를 이용하여 진단된 IGES의 가시화 (Visualization of Diagnosed IGES by Java Native Interface)

  • 박상호;윤형선;이병훈;김준형;김덕수
    • 산업경영시스템학회지
    • /
    • 제26권2호
    • /
    • pp.23-28
    • /
    • 2003
  • This research explains visualization of diagnostic system of 3D CAD data, IGES (Initial Graphics Exchange Specification), by using JNI(Java Native Interface) to connect between C++ and Java programming. The diagnostic system is to analyze IGES clearly by identifying errors and anomalies with respect to the diagnosis of geometry and topology of entities. The output of the system is IGES file including . error information which can be visualized with different colors by several commercial visualization systems. The paper focuses on the visualization of the result IGES which can be extended to web based application over internet.

Real-Time Visualisation of Urban Landscapes Using Open-Source Software

  • Kada, Martin;Roettger, Stefan;Weiss, Karsten;Ertl, Thomas;Fritsch, Dieter
    • 대한원격탐사학회:학술대회논문집
    • /
    • 대한원격탐사학회 2003년도 Proceedings of ACRS 2003 ISRS
    • /
    • pp.753-756
    • /
    • 2003
  • The paper presents the results of the project GISMO, which aimed on generating and interactively visualising a 3D urban landscape model of the city of Stuttgart, Germany. With respect to the desired flexibility to support walkthrough and flyover applications, a combined approach using continuous level of detail, the impostor technique and a method for generalizing 3D building models was used to speed up the visualization. To reduce the costs of the project, the data collection tools and the visualization environment was built solely with open-source software.

  • PDF